InData Labs vs Binariks: overview

InData Labs

InData Labs is a boutique AI and machine learning consulting company founded in 2014 and headquartered in Nicosia, Cyprus. The company employs 50–249 professionals focused exclusively on data science, ML, and AI engineering. InData Labs has been recognized by Clutch as one of the top AI service providers globally. The firm specializes in complex, custom ML problems — computer vision, NLP, and predictive analytics — across fintech, healthcare, retail, and media sectors.

Binariks

Binariks is a custom software and AI development company founded in 2014 and headquartered in Torrance, California, with delivery centers in Central and Eastern Europe. The company employs 100–250 professionals and specializes in healthcare, fintech, and insurance — industries where compliance, data governance, and production reliability are non-negotiable first-class requirements. Binariks integrates audit trails, regulatory data handling, and governance frameworks as core engineering requirements rather than post-launch additions.
